List、JSONArrayの相互変換
JSONはキーパッド対形式で、SpringMVCはフロントに戻るデータフォーマットはJSONまたはXMLで、JSONはデフォルトで使うものが多いです。
JSONObjectとJSONArrayの違いと基本的な使い方を参考にしてください。 https://www.cnblogs.com/xuanbo/p/6913585.html
List、JSONArrayの相互変換
alibababaの第三者バッグfastjsonを借りると、便利に変換できます。
紹介とダウンロード:http://www.runoob.com/w3cnote/fastjson-intro.html
http://repo1.maven.org/maven2/com/alibaba/fastjson/1.2.9/
JSONObjectとJSONArrayの違いと基本的な使い方を参考にしてください。 https://www.cnblogs.com/xuanbo/p/6913585.html
List、JSONArrayの相互変換
alibababaの第三者バッグfastjsonを借りると、便利に変換できます。
紹介とダウンロード:http://www.runoob.com/w3cnote/fastjson-intro.html
http://repo1.maven.org/maven2/com/alibaba/fastjson/1.2.9/
1. List JSONArray
List list = new ArrayList();
JSONArray array= JSONArray.parseArray(JSON.toJSONString(list));
2. JSONArray List
JSONArray array = new JSONArray();
List list = JSONObject.parseArray(array.toJSONString(), EventColAttr.class);
3. List
String str = "";
List list = JSONObject.parseArray(str,T.class);